  12. Clickbait title. These trilateral meetings are held regularly in conjunction with bilateral meetings and have nothing to do with Trump. You’ll notice the banner says it’s the 11th meeting between the three and they’ve been held since the early 2000s. The trilateral Foreign Minister’s meetings is interspersed with the trilateral leader’s meetings and that was last summer in Korea.
